Meaning of "very puzzled"
The phrase 'very puzzled' describes a state of confusion or bewilderment that is intense or significant. It implies that someone is deeply perplexed, unable to understand or make sense of a certain situation or problem. This phrase is often used to express a high level of uncertainty or to convey the difficulty in finding a solution or answer
